Ok pro tip, imagine your resume is hot real-estate. Your paragraph needs to be eliminated bec it's taking the most valuable spot. Your skills should be apparent and showcased in you roles or certifications, never listed bec it gives off the vibe that you're using buzzwords to trigger the AI, aka recruiters tend to see little value when they come across this.
I also advocate for the Harvard formatting that you're already using, but based on what I can see... if you and I were doing a 1on1 session to fix this I'd encourage you to have three sections, and maybe a 4th but that's it:
•Education (always at the top when it's most recent)
•Experience (at the top if working full time/no longer a student)
•Certifications/Technical Skills
•Additional Data/Awards
Your resume should be able to function like a baseball card with your highlights and believable snapshots served up in a glance. Right now it's not presenting the way it could.

Every resume needs to pass the “So what?” test. That means every bullet needs to tell the reader the result/outcome of what you did:

Crunch some numbers? - I don’t care…so what?

But crunched numbers fast resulting in X reports completed per week, or resulting in more accurate whatever…then that piques my interest.

Made cold calls? I don’t care, but made cold calls resulting X% increase in sales etc - again that’s good and tells me what you’re achieved.

Don’t tell us the tasks you’ve done if they don’t result in some positive outcome that you can articulate. Otherwise I’ll read it and say “So what?” And quickly move onto the next resume.
